Jerick Hoffer (born September 18, 1987), better known by the stage name Jinkx Monsoon, is an American drag performer, actor, comedian and singer who came to international attention by winning the fifth season of RuPaul's Drag Race.Her first studio album, The Inevitable Album, was released in 2014, followed by her second studio album, The Ginger Snapped, in 2018. In June 2019, a panel of judges from New York magazine placed Monsoon 18th on their list of "the most powerful drag queens in America", a ranking of 100 former Drag Race contestants.

Cole Escola is an American actor, comedian, and writer known for their innovative and eccentric performances. They first gained attention as a co-creator and star of the cult-hit sketch comedy series "Jeffery & Cole Casserole," which aired on Logo. Escola's sharp wit and distinct comedic style have been showcased in recurring roles on shows like "Difficult People" and "At Home with Amy Sedaris." They have also earned acclaim for their one-person shows and unique contributions to the world of comedy and theater, making them a standout figure in contemporary entertainment.

Varla Jean Merman is a character originated and portrayed by Jeffery Roberson, an American actor, singer and drag performer. Varla's fictitious pedigree boasts that Ernest Borgnine is her father and Ethel Merman is her mother.Merman is perhaps best known for her role in the 2003 independent film Girls Will Be Girls. She also had a co-starring role in the 1997 film Franchesca Page. Merman was also one of the performers featured in the HBO original documentary Dragtime. She has appeared in a number of short films and live cabaret acts since she and her male alter-ego attended the School of Music at Louisiana State University.Merman's shows are a staple of summer entertainment in Provincetown, Massachusetts. She also performs fairly often in New Orleans, New York City, San Francisco, and London and has also enjoyed billing at the Sydney Opera House in Australia and Carnegie Hall.The gay-themed television network Logo commissioned Merman to write and star in an animated educational short film about the Stonewall riots of 1969.Merman appeared on the August 20, 2008 Project Runway episode "Good Queen Fun". The outfit created for her was the winning design.

Peaches Christ (stage name for Joshua Grannell) is an American underground drag performer, emcee, filmmaker, and actor.[1] Peaches currently resides in San Francisco where her Backlash Production Company and Midnight Mass movie series are based.[2] Grannell studied film at Penn State University, where his senior thesis film Jizzmopper: A Love Story won the audience award at the annual Penn State Student Film Festival.[3] Grannell developed the Peaches Christ character during the production of this film.
